- 3 phase voltage, Why square root 3 or 1.732 is used, and how 400 or 440 comes in 3 phase line voltage or power calculation is explained in Hindi in this video tutorial. Line voltage and phase voltage relation is as follows, The line to line voltage of 3 phase AC power supply comes 400 volts, if phase voltage 230 volts is multiplied by square root three or 1.732. LIne voltage to phase voltage conversion is explained.
